Esperanto
Etymology
From Portuguese cobra, from Latin colubra (“snake”).

Ido
Etymology
Borrowed from Esperanto kobro, English cobra, French cobra, German Kobra, Italian cobra, Russian кобра (kobra), Spanish cobra, all ultimately from Portuguese cobra, from Latin colubra (“snake”).
